About the role

  • AspenTech is looking for a talented and energetic Developer to join the Enterprise Operations Platform (EOP) organization.
  • In this position, you will be a member of an Agile development team responsible for the delivery of our next-generation industrial software
  • This solution will provide a software defined, data-centric, flexible platform which enables automation for AspenTech's diverse customer base in a variety of critical infrastructures.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ain data connector and ingestion services for a variety of industrial data protocols (e.g., OPC-UA, MQTT, Kafka, ODBC, Modbus)
  • Implement data contextualization for a variety of use cases and create automated workflows for internal and external usage
  • Document and version APIs and schemas for customer-facing usage
  • Support the governance of data by applying access controls and compliance policies
  • Contribute to a culture of accountability and collaboration across a variety of support, development, security, and product teams.
